gotjosh 23c7e7ab60 Alerting: Various fixes for the alerts endpoint (#33182)
A set of fixes for the GET alert and groups endpoints.

- First, is the fact that the default values where not being for the query params. I've introduced a new method in the Grafana context that allow us to do this.
- Second, is the fact that alerts were never being transitioned to active. To my surprise this is actually done by the inhibitor in the pipeline - if an alert is not muted, or inhibited then it's active.
- Third, I have added an integration test to cover for regressions.

gotjosh 528ca9134b Alerting: Use a default configuration and periodically poll for new ones (#32851)
* Alerting: Use a default configuration and periodically poll for new ones

Use a default configuration to make sure we always start the grafana
instance. Then, regularly poll for new ones.

I've also made sure that failures to apply configuration do not stop the
Grafana server but instead keep polling until it is a success.
